#113564 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#113564 is composed of 6.7% red, 20.8%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 83% cyan, 47% magenta, 0% yellow and 60.8% black. It has a hue angle of 214 degrees, a saturation of 70.9% and a lightness of 22.9%. #113564 color hex could be obtained by blending #226ac8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003366.

● #113564 color description : Very dark blue.
#113564 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#113564 has RGB values of R:17, G:53, B:100 and CMYK values of C:0.83, M:0.47, Y:0, K:0.61. Its decimal value is 1127780.

Shades and Tints of #113564
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030910 is the darkest color, while #feff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#113564
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3a3a3c is the less saturated color, while #033372 is the most saturated one.
